    Just wondering, does my '03 have a transmission filter? If so, how often should it be changed?

    There is no filter. Its a screen. Clean it and reinstall it. I havent touched mine but for safe measure i installed a magnafine filter in the cooler line. I replace that every 30K.

    Yes, they do.But its a metal screen type, not meant to be replaced often. just needs to be cleaned out. I just did mine at 80K, had nothing to speak of, just a fine film.
